MINEHEAD TOWN BEACH

This venue is located in the centre of Minehead in west Somerset and is known to most as the town’s beach. It is a lovely spot, surrounded by hills and lush woodland, with views across to Minehead Harbour and out over the Bristol Channel to Wales. It’s a clean sandy beach, broken up with a series of groins which have been built here to protect and help maintain the shape of the beach.
